KAWANA RORE RAANA PAARE.
Na tenei a Kawana Rore Raana Paare kua tae mai ki Nui Tireni hei Kawana, hei mangai mo te Kuini Wikitoria o Ingarangi ki enei ona iwi. Ko taua Kawana he tangata rangatira, he tangata taitamariki, he tangata mohio hoki, na 0 te wa poto 0 *ona taenga mai ki Niu Tireni, he nui te mihi 0 te iwi Pakeha mona. Na'tera pea taua kawana, e haere atu ki 0 koutou marae ake, kite ai i nga iwj Maori, hei reira hoki tatau mohio atu ai ki ana whakaaro mo te iwi Maori. Ko nga mahi 0 te Paremata 0 te Koroni i te tau kua hori ake nei, he whawhai turaki kawanatanga te mahi, ko nga take i oti e harawa i te take nui. Name koa tatau i tenei tau kaore he ture hou i oti hei whakararuraru ia tatau.
